Career Path
Food Reviewer
As a Food Reviewer, you provide insightful critiques of restaurants and food products, contributing significantly to the culinary landscape.
Culinary Critic
Culinary Critics analyze and evaluate food offerings, helping consumers make informed dining choices while influencing trends in the industry.
Food Blogger
Food Bloggers share their culinary experiences and recipes online, engaging audiences and shaping food culture through storytelling and visuals.
Taste Tester
Taste Testers evaluate new food products for quality and flavor, playing a crucial role in product development and market readiness.
Food Journalist
Food Journalists write articles and reports on food trends, industry news, and culinary innovations, connecting readers to the dynamic world of food.
